powershell - 如何将此文件夹名称设置为变量

标签 powershell

好的,所以在脚本的声明部分中,我设置了以下路径:

$temp = "\\fhnsrv01\home\aborgetti\Documentation\Projects\CCMSextract\temp"

经过一些处理后,我想将文件夹temp的名称更改为
CCMSEXTmmddyy

我有这个约会
$a = get-date
$b = get-date.ToString('MMddyy')
$b

我如何将文件夹更改为类似
 $temp = \\path\CCMSextract$b

我当时在考虑重命名项目,但实际上我需要更改文件夹的名称,而不仅仅是变量。可能是一个简单的解决方案。不确定。请帮忙!

我试过了
Rename-Item $temp = \\path\CCMSextract$b

我想我可以制作一个目录项,然后复制所有内容,但是必须有一种更简单的方法!

最佳答案

你近了语法为Rename-Item <old path> <new path>,因此请执行以下操作:

Rename-Item $temp "\\CCMSExtract$b"

关于powershell - 如何将此文件夹名称设置为变量,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23765744/

相关文章:

powershell - 使用一个字段降序然后在第二个字段上升序对数据进行排序?

windows - Nano 服务器上的 Powershell 5 输出

powershell - 驱动器号 + 驱动器物理类型 (Powershell)

windows - 如何在批处理文件中处理 "open with"

git - Powershell 在每次 pull 时而不是在启动时要求 git RSA 密码?

Powershell 更换周期

c# - 如何使用 .NET ApplicationPool 类更改应用程序池的用户名和密码?

azure - 使用 Azure CLI 从变量创建 Azure Key Vault secret ,并在值中删除插入符号 ^ 字符

windows - 在Windows 7中获取本地端口号

json - PowerShell 2.0 ConvertFrom-Json 和 ConvertTo-Json 实现